O Instituto de Informática  tem por missão apoiar a definição das políticas e estratégias das tecnologias de informação e comunicação (TIC) do Ministério das Finanças e da Administração Pública (MFAP) e garantir o planeamento, concepção, execução e avaliação das iniciativas de informatização e actualização tecnológica dos respectivos serviços e organismos, assegurando uma gestão eficaz e racional dos recursos disponíveis.

A Entidade de Serviços Partilhados da Administração Pública, I.P. (eSPap), cuja criação foi concretizada através do Decreto-Lei n.º 117-A/2012, de 14 de junho, assume a missão e atribuições do anterior Instituto de Informática, extinto por fusão. www.espap.pt

Management of Process Knowledge in Public Administrations - 2006 File 255.0 kB
Public administrations are facing an intense reorganization pressure. As a basis for their reorganization decisions they need transparency about their process landscape. To achieve this, the implicit process knowledge within the administration has to be explicated. In the City of Münster this issue has been addressed with the project PICTURE@MS. In this project the PICTURE-method and its corresponding web-based tool for coarse granular modelling of the whole process landscape in public administrations was applied. Result of the project was a complete documentation of the process landscape of seven involved departments which has been made accessible via the web-based PICTURE-tool on the intranet of the public administration.
Invited Paper: The Accessible Web Portal B-Navigator: Prototype Evaluation - Abr. 2005 File 281.2 kB
The accessible Web portal B-Navigator constitutes a digital medium between visually impaired and blind people, and Internet. This portal offers two basic functions: firstly, it “makes accessible” the Web page solicited by the user applying the accessibility norms recommended by international organizations; secondly, it “integrates” different adaptations like screen magnifiers, document readers, which are incorporated automatically in the Web page visited although they were not been provided in the original design. This article presents an evaluation performed to a prototype of the B-Navigator portal, where twenty users with different visual disability levels have participated. It was mounted in the Braille Library of La Plata city, where an Internet environment was simulated.
e-Invoicing and e-Archiving taking the next step - 2005 File 3.8 MB
Companies are convinced of the benefits and some took the first steps a few years ago with EDI, although they still have to take the next step, i.e. get rid of parallel paper streams and paper archiving thus improving return on investment and compliance. Another substantial number of companies have engaged in scanning projects, but this is also an intermediate step towards full e-Invoicing and e-Archiving. Other companies have waited till now, and are catching up. They are now implementing their e-Invoicing and e-Archiving projects, or plan to do so soon. We also see that the technology for e-Invoicing and e-Archiving is still based on mature EDI communication and that emerging technologies like Advanced Electronic Signatures are not very well known and not much used. Most companies do not outsource invoicing processes, although EIPP and EBPP platforms are available all over Europe, but the reason for this may be because there is no real pan-European platform in existence for the moment. Archiving of invoices is still done on paper and on a local basis. In other words, complete dematerialized, paperless e-Invoicing and e-Archiving are still at an early stage. The legislation is ready, the technology exists, so it’s now up to companies to take the next step.

Measuring and Monitoring the Information and Knowledge Societies: a Statistical Challende - 2003 File 2.3 MB
The World Summit on the Information Society will be held in two parts: the first in Geneva in 2003 and the second in Tunis in 2005. This document is an interim report for the Geneva summit. Its aim is to foster debate on policy-relevant cross-nationally comparable data in the area of information and communication technologies (ICT). The recommendations below suggest areas where international statistical agencies and national statistical agencies should focus their attention.

Plano de acção eLearning - Pensar o futuro da educação - 2001 File 103.9 kB
A iniciativa «eLearning: pensar o futuro da educação»1 foi adoptada pela Comissão Europeia em 24 de Maio de 2000. Esta iniciativa, na sequência das conclusões do Conselho Europeu de Lisboa, expôs os princípios, os objectivos e as linhas de acção de eLearning, definidos como a utilização das novas tecnologias multimédia e da Internet, para melhorar a qualidade da aprendizagem, facilitando o acesso a recursos e a serviços, bem como a intercâmbios e colaboração à distância.
